Concrete slab demolition services involve the careful removal of existing concrete surfaces, such as driveways, patios, garage floors, or basement slabs. This process typically includes breaking up the concrete using specialized equipment, removing the debris, and preparing the area for new construction or renovation projects. Skilled contractors ensure that the demolition is completed safely and efficiently, minimizing disruption to the property and surrounding areas. These services are essential when old, damaged, or unwanted concrete slabs need to be replaced or cleared to make way for new structures.
This service addresses a variety of common problems homeowners and property owners encounter. Over time, concrete slabs can develop cracks, uneven surfaces, or extensive wear that compromise safety and functionality. In some cases, slabs may be damaged due to shifting soil, water infiltration, or heavy use, making repairs impractical or insufficient. Concrete demolition allows for the removal of compromised surfaces, creating a clean slate for installing new, more durable concrete or alternative materials. It also helps prepare sites for foundation work, landscaping, or the installation of new features like pools or patios.

The overview below groups typical Concrete Slab Demolition proj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Waterloo, IA.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or concrete slab demolition in Waterloo often range from $250-$600. Many routine jobs fall within this band, especially for small areas or simple removals. Larger or more complex projects can exceed this range.
Medium-Size Projects - Demolition of larger slabs or multiple sections usually costs between $600-$2,000. These projects are common for residential driveways or patios, with costs varying based on size and accessibility. Less complex projects tend to stay in the lower part of this range.
Full Replacement - Complete removal and replacement of a concrete slab typically costs $2,000-$5,000. This range covers most standard residential replacements, with larger or more intricate jobs reaching higher costs. Few projects extend beyond this tier.
Large or Commercial Jobs - Large-scale demolition for commercial or industrial sites can surpass $5,000, often reaching $10,000 or more depending on scope. Such projects are less frequent but are handled by specialized local contractors with experience in extensive demolitions.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is concrete slab demolition? Concrete slab demolition involves breaking up and removing existing concrete slabs, typically to prepare for new construction or renovations.
What tools do contractors use for slab demolition? Local contractors often use jackhammers, demolition saws, and heavy machinery to efficiently break up concrete slabs.
